BMS Digital Safety: The Reason It Is Critical and How to Put in Place It

In today’s connected world, Building Management Systems ( automated building controls) are increasingly reliant on electronic infrastructure. This presents potential risks to property security and system efficiency. Compromised BMS networks can lead to outages in critical services like heating , illumination , and security . To reduce these hazards , a robust digital safety strategy is truly important. Implementing a proactive BMS digital security framework involves several important steps:


  • Frequently assess vulnerabilities .
  • Employ secure access code protocols.
  • Segment the BMS platform from the general building information framework .
  • Keep software updated.
  • Offer education to personnel on online security best practices .
